Q:   Can I get into Gauhati University without entrance exam?
A: 

Admission criteria to Gauhati University is both, merit and entrance based and is different for all UG and PG programmes. To get into UG programmes, the eligibility criteria is the minimum aggregate in Class 12 or equivalent, along with valid entrance scores for selective courses. However, the eligibility criteria to get into PG programmes is graduation in any discipline (this may vary from course to course), along with entrance exams for a few courses.

Q:   Who are eligible for Shri Vaishnav Vidyapeeth Vishwavidyalaya?
A: 

Candidates who manage to secure a minimum aggregate of 45% in Class 12 for the admission to UG level courses stand eligible for admission to Shri Vaishnav Vidyapeeth Vishwavidyalaya. Similarly, for PG level admissions, candidates must secure a minimum aggregate of 50% in graduation.

In addition to this, candidates must secure valid scores in accepted entrance exams such as JEE Main, MAT, XAT, CAT, CMAT, GMAT, ATMA and other equivalent exams to secure the final admission to the respective courses. Furthermore, candidates must meet the cutoff rank or score to be eligible through the accepted entrance exams. The final selection post entrance exams include counselling, and personal interviews. Candidates must qualify all the selection rounds to secure a seat at the University.

Q:   Can JNEC Aurangabad be considered a good college?
A: 

Yes, JNEC Aurangabad is considered a good college. Jawaharlal Nehru Engineering College was established in 1983 and is approved by AICTE (All India Council for Technical Education) and the Council of Architecture. Jawaharlal Nehru Engineering College is accredited with A Grade by NAAC (National Assessment and Accreditation Council). JNEC College is a self-aided college which is situated in Aurangabad. JNEC Aurangabad became a part of MGM University, Aurangabad from the 2020-21 academic year.

Q:   When will the counselling dates be announced for TNEA?
A: 

The TNEA 2026 dates will be announced in May 2026. Directorate of Technical Education, Tamil Nadu will release the application process for TNEA 2026.

Candidates can check the important TNEA 2026 dates like registration dates, random number release dates, Certificate verification dates, rank list release dates and counselling dates. The counselling rounds will include steps like Choice Filling, Allotment, Confirmation of Allotment, and Reporting to the College/TFC and payment of fees.

10+2 passed/appearing candidates can apply for TNEA counselling. Admission will be based on marks obtained by the candidates in the relevant subjects, namely, Maths Physics and Chemistry which will be reduced to 200 (Maths 100, Physics 50 and Chemistry 50).
